# Spring Boot 约定优于配置 ## 一、简介 Spring Boot 是一个开源的Java开发框架,它提供了一套约定优于配置的原则,使得开发者能够更加快速、简单地构建和部署应用程序。本文将介绍如何实现“Spring Boot 约定优于配置”。 ## 二、流程 下面是实现“Spring Boot 约定优于配置”的流程: | 步骤 | 操作 | | --- | --- | | 1
原创 2023-07-23 17:16:40
129阅读
原创 2021-11-16 14:56:17
285阅读
一、约定优于配置 约定优于配置(Convention Over Configuration),也称作按约定编程是一种软件设计范式。 目的在于减少软件开发人员所需要做出的决定的数量,从而获得简单的好处,而又不失去其中的灵活性。开发人员仅仅需要规定应用中不符合约定的部分。例如,如果模型中有个名为Sale
转载 2020-11-10 23:50:00
573阅读
2评论
Spring Boot并不是一个全新的框架,而是将已有的Spring组件整合起来。 Spring Boot可以说是遵循约定优于配置这个理念产生
原创 2022-06-03 01:01:48
220阅读
约定优于配置(convention over configuration),也称作按约定编程,是一种软件设计范式,旨在减少软件开发人员需做决定的数量,获得简单的好处,而又不失灵活性。 比如平时架构师搭建项目就是限制软件开发随便写代码,制定出一套规范,让开发人员按统一的要求进行开发编码测试之类的,这样
转载 2017-02-06 10:10:00
195阅读
2评论
                                                                    约定优于配置        约定优于配置(convention over configuration),或称“惯例重于配置”,最主要的意思,就是按照一定的约定来编程,会大幅度减少配置的工作量。...
原创 2023-04-28 16:55:41
225阅读
约定优于配置
转载 2019-09-15 12:47:00
715阅读
什么是约定约定实际上就是一种规范,遵循了这个相关的规范就是会存在着通用型,这个事情就会变得简单程序员之间的工作的成本就会降低,工作效率也会提高约定优于配置如果没有配置的时候,那么就直接使用约定当我们存在配置的时候,那么约定就会收到配置的约束。但约定可以限制配置,但如果配置与约定不符,配置就无效了。约定优于配置(Convention Over Configuration COC),也称作按约定编程是
原创 2024-10-11 11:02:25
90阅读
约定优于配置Spring Boot框架的一个核心理念,它通过默认的约定来减少开发人员的配置工作,提高开发效率,减少出错的可能性。在Spring Boot中,约定优于配置体现在多个方面,包括项目结构、配置文件、依赖管理等。 ### 1. 项目结构 在Spring Boot中,项目结构是按照约定来组织的,主要包括以下几个目录: - `src/main/java`: 存放Java源代码 - `s
原创 2024-05-06 06:05:11
210阅读
前言Spring Boot 是由 Pivotal 团队提供的全新框架,其设计目的是用来简化新 Spring 应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置spring Boot采用约定大约配置的方式,大量的减少了配置文件的使用spring boot和maven的约定大于配置体现在哪些方面? 1、Spring Boot默认提供静态资源
转载 2023-05-27 15:35:54
367阅读
参考来源:http://elim.iteye.com/blog/1774603
转载 2017-05-12 16:04:00
196阅读
2评论
1、概念:约定优于配置(Convention over Configuration),又称按约定编程,是一种软件设计
原创 2022-10-14 10:31:01
115阅读
一般是由一个单词 或者两个单词 组成
原创 2023-04-24 08:11:48
159阅读
大约是两年前,有同事给我说到,SpringBoot 中约定优于配置是什么意思?是不需要配置吗?不需要配置问什么还有配置文件?关于这个问题,我相信也困扰着不少人,而面试中也有不少人会被问到。今天抽个时间,我们一起来讨论讨论,如何理解这句话!约定优于配置,也有很多人解读为:约定大于配置,约定好于配置,习惯大于配置等。但它们都表明了一个意思,并不是说零配置。或者说零配置并不是完全没有配置,而是通过约定来
原创 2021-04-18 15:26:26
842阅读
maven的配置文件看似很复杂,其实只需要根据项目的实际背景,设置个别的几个配置项而已。maven有自己的一套默认配置,使用者除非必要,并不需要去修改那些约定内容。这就是所谓的“约定优于配置”。  文件目录maven默认的文件存放结构如下:每一个阶段的任务都知道怎么正确完成自己的工作,比如compile任务就知道从src/main/java下编译所有的java文件,并把它的输出class文件存放到
转载 2017-11-20 17:34:00
70阅读
2评论
第一时间获取技术干货和业界资讯!大约是两年前,有同事给我说到,SpringBoot中约定优于配置是什么意思?是不需要配置吗?不需要配置问什么还有配置文件?关于这个问题,我相信也困扰着不少人,而面试中也有不少人会被问到。今天抽个时间,我们一起来讨论讨论,如何理解这句话!约定优于配置,也有很多人解读为:约定大于配置,约定好于配置,习惯大于配置等。但它们都表明了一个意思,并不是说零配置。或者说零配置并不
原创 2021-03-19 22:18:35
1328阅读
在平时
原创 2022-09-14 00:41:28
626阅读
在开发中,我们经常会遇到一种情形:有的类,根据不同的属性(Tag),可以表现出不同的行为。比如:我们有一个图形类Figure,它可以表现圆形Circle、矩形Rectangle。你会怎么设计呢?标签一般情况下,我们会显式的添加一个额外的标签,来表示此时的Figure需要表现的行为/** * 使用标签 */public class TagFigure private enum Shape {
转载 2022-09-14 00:47:01
52阅读
约定优于配置的这种做法在如今越来越流行了,它的特点是简单、快速、便捷。但是这是建立在程序员熟悉这些约定的前提上。而 Spring 拥有一个庞大的生态体系,刚开始转到 Spring Boot 完全舍弃 XML 时肯定是不习惯的,所以也会造成一些困扰。 运行方式 spring-boot-starter-
转载 2017-04-13 17:52:00
65阅读
今天打算整理一下 Spring Boot 的基础篇,这系列的文章是我业余时间来写的,起源于之前对微服务比较感兴趣,微服务的范畴比较广包括服务治理、负载均衡、断路器、配置中心、API网关等,还需要结合 docker,K8s 等一套新的容器技术。后面就了解 Spring Boot 与 Spring Cloud,基本概述性质性的文章,Google 一下 N 篇,这里我想简述一些演变的过程与一些实用性比较
转载 10月前
31阅读
  • 1
  • 2
  • 3
  • 4
  • 5